I suggest that you consider St. Thomas on the USVI. Stay at the Marriott Frenchman's Reef Hotel for luxury and a nice, white sand beach. Dive on the west side of the island with Blue Island Divers. Avoid the east side since the diving is not as nice as the west side. If you go with the guys at Blue Island, you will see the best that St. Thomas has to offer. If you want to see a huge nurse shark, ask them to take you to the Kennedy; I swear that shark is 16+ feet long! And be sure to do Flat Top: a wonderful collection of sealife all along the dive.
Some folks think that the Wreck of the Rhone on the east side is a "must do". I am not one of them. The ship is not intact and the vis can be very poor, especially after a group of inexperienced divers has kicked up all the silt!
Lots of good restaurants on ST, USVI and some nice sight seeing, to boot. The diving is not Cozumel, but it is a darn nice place for a honeymoon!
And speaking of Cozumel, Mexico: it is a great place to dive, but there are very few truly pristine white sand beaches that are convenient. The Fiesta Americana has a man-made beach that is very nice, however. Now a word to the wise: The diving there is great! You can get a package from Islandreams (on the net) that includes Continental Airlines, Fiesta Americana and The Dive Shop. The latter is right on site at the Fiesta and is a nice operation. Also, there is a decent shore dive right in front of the resort and you can get wts, tanks and other gear, if you need it, from The Dive Shop.
